Opinion polls are a way to collect information about the preferences of the citizens when an election is about to be held in some part of the country. Through polls, the campaign leaders and the Media can know about the tendencies and preferences of the American people. Polls also serve to give an approximated idea of the election results after people have cast their votes on election day.

On 27 February O.S. (12 March N.S.) mutinous Russian Army forces sided with the revolutionaries. Three days later Tsar Nicholas II abdicated, ending Romanov dynastic rule and the Russian Empire. A Russian Provisional Government under Prince Georgy Lvov replaced the Council of Ministers of Russia.
